Market Overview
Automotive filters are integral to both conventional internal combustion engine vehicles and modern electric vehicles. They include:
-
Air Filters: Prevent dust, dirt, and debris from entering the engine, ensuring optimal combustion and fuel efficiency.
-
Oil Filters: Remove contaminants from engine oil to protect engine components and extend engine life.
-
Fuel Filters: Prevent impurities from entering the fuel system, ensuring proper fuel injection and engine performance.
-
Cabin Filters: Enhance passenger comfort by filtering dust, pollen, and harmful particles from the air inside the vehicle.
Manufacturers are increasingly focusing on advanced filtration materials, durable designs, and filters tailored for high-performance engines and electric vehicles. OEM and aftermarket segments are both critical, as vehicle manufacturers integrate filters during production, while maintenance and replacement drive aftermarket demand.
Demand Analysis
The growth of the automotive filters market is driven by several key factors:
-
Rising Vehicle Production: Increasing global production of passenger and commercial vehicles directly fuels the demand for OEM filters.
-
Stringent Emission Regulations: Governments worldwide enforce emission standards, boosting demand for efficient air and fuel filters to reduce pollutants.
-
Vehicle Longevity and Maintenance: Consumers and fleet operators seek to extend vehicle life and maintain engine efficiency, driving replacement and aftermarket filter demand.
-
Technological Advancements: Innovations in filtration technology, including high-efficiency particulate air (HEPA) filters, synthetic materials, and long-life filters, enhance performance and customer appeal.
Additionally, the growth of electric vehicles and hybrid vehicles has introduced new filtration requirements, such as battery cooling and specialized cabin air filters, further expanding market opportunities.
